Assay Conditions: ChIP results obtained with the antibody directed against H3K27me3S28p
ChIP assays were performed using human HeLa cells treated with colcemid, the antibody against H3K27me3S28p (Cat. No. 25245) and optimized PCR primer sets for qPCR. ChIP was performed using sheared chromatin from 1 million cells. A titration of the antibody consisting of 1, 2, 5, and 10 µg per ChIP experiment was analysed. IgG (2 µg/IP) was used as negative IP control. QPCR was performed with primers for the promoter of the active gene GAPDH as a negative control, and for the coding regions of the inactive genes MYT1 and TSH2B as positive controls. Figure 1 shows the recovery, expressed as a % of input (the relative amount of immunoprecipitated DNA compared to input DNA after qPCR analysis). ChIP was performed on sheared chromatin from 1.5 million colcemid treated HeLaS3 cells using 2 µg of the antibody against H3K27me3S28p (Cat. No. 25245) as described above. The immunoprecipitated DNA was subsequently analysed on an Illumina HiSeq. Library preparation, cluster generation and sequencing were performed according to the manufacturer's instructions. The 51 bp tags were aligned to the human genome using the BWA algorithm. To determine the titer of the antibody, an ELISA was performed using a serial dilution of the antibody directed against H3K27me3S28p (Cat. No. 25245). The antigen used was a peptide containing the histone modification of interest. A Dot Blot analysis was performed to test the cross reactivity of the antibody against H3K27me3S28p (Cat. No. 25245) with peptides containing other modifications of histone H3 and H4 and the unmodified H3K27S28 sequence. One hundred to 0.2 pmol of the peptide containing the respective histone modification were spotted on a membrane. The antibody was used at a dilution of 1:2,000. Cross Reactivity: Specific for H3K27me3S28p. Does not cross-react with H3K9me3, H3K27me(1, 2, or 3), H3S10p, H3S28p, or H3S28un. Slight cross reactivity at high concentrations with H3K9me3S10p.

Description: Polyclonal antibody raised in rabbit against against histone H3, trimethylated at lysine 27 and phosphorylated at serine 28 (H3K27me3S28p), using a KLH-conjugated synthetic peptide.
